Office 2021 Professional delivers the core suite that remains central to many daily routines: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ook, OneNote, Publisher, Access, and Teams. These are full desktop versions, which are ideal for those who want offline access and a traditional layout. The familiar ribbon interface streamlines document creation and analysis, offering customization for layouts, fonts, and formatting. The bundle’s other half is Windows 11 Pro, Microsoft’s current professional-grade operating system. Along with a streamlined design, it offers productivity and security features like BitLocker encryption, Windows Sandbox, Hyper-V virtualization, and advanced account controls. Copilot, Microsoft’s AI assistant, is also integrated — ready to summarize web pages, generate drafts, answer questions, or change settings from the taskbar.

This is a one-time purchase, not a Microsoft 365 subscription, so it does not include ongoing feature updates or cloud storage perks. Hardware requirements are modest — 4GB of RAM and 64GB of storage — but users should still check compatibility before upgrading.
